Kidney stones form when minerals and salts in your urine stick together and become hard. It can happen because of low water intake, too much salt, certain foods, or even family history. Now the good news; Ayurveda has been dealing with kidney stones for thousands of years. Long before Google existed, Ayurvedic texts described this condition as “Mutrashmari” and offered natural remedies to dissolve kidney stones gently. So, let’s explore the best Ayurvedic medicine for kidney stone in simple, easy language.
In Ayurveda, kidney stones are mainly linked to an imbalance in the Vata and Kapha doshas. When digestion is weak and toxins (Ama) build up in the body, they can settle in the urinary tract and slowly turn into stones. Basically, your body forgets to “clean the pipes” properly.

For uric acid stones, doctors may give Potassium citrate to help dissolve them. Most other stones don’t dissolve and pass naturally.
